From what I can see, and it's not much, it looks as though the doubling you see is DDD or die deteriorating Doubling. You have 2 photos of a letter near the rim that looked stretched out. This is common on a worn die. Welcome to CT. Was I gentle enough? Lol
No.. And since you are new to collecting the correct numismatic terminology would be Doubled Die.. not double die. Here is some information - http://doubleddie.com/58222.html
